Apple MB442Z/A USB Ethernet adapter for MacBook Air Features
- Box Contents - Apple USB Ethernet Adapter with built-in USB cable, User's Guide
- 10/100BASE-T (RJ-45 connector)
- 4.6-inch USB cable
- USB 2.0 with bus power

Summary: great for OS-X, but not for Windows
Comment: If you ever need to run your MacBook Air with Windows and need a wired ethernet connection, this one won't do the job.
There is no Windows driver for this adapter, so if Windows is a necessity, go for another brand designed for Windows.... just read the specs to be sure it works with OS-X also.

Summary: Nice to have when you need it
Comment: Even though the Macbook Air is primarily designed as a wireless computer there are times when an Ethernet connection comes in handy. I've used this adapter for long downloads, video downloads and software updates, times when Wifi is unpleasantly slow. It works fine and I've noticed no difference in download speed compared to other computers with built-in Ethernet. Given the price of the computer spending the extra 30 bucks is a no-brainer. Four stars instead of five because this computer really should have had Ethernet built in.
